Planning Analytics and virus scan software

Question & Answer


Question

What TM1/Planning Analytics for Excel/Planning Analytics Workspace files/directories should virus scan software be set to avoid scanning?

Answer

TM1:
Virus scan software can negatively impact the performance of TM1 and can cause corruption if it scans TM1 files while TM1 is running. For that reason, virus scan software should be set to skip checking the following, or disabled on the server entirely:
  • The TM1 installation directory - by default at C:\Program Files\Cognos\TM1 (for versions prior to 10.1.0) or C:\Program Files\IBM\cognos\tm1_64 for newer versions.
  • The TM1 data directory
  • The TM1 logging directory (if not in the data directory) and any other logging directories noted in the tm1s.cfg (such as RawStoreDirectory)
  • The directory where the tm1s.cfg file is located (if not in the data directory)
  • The directory where any Excel sheets (or other docs) are located and uploaded to the TM1 server as a reference
  • The directory where any flat files may be written to (output from a TI process, for example) or pulled from (import into a TI process, for example)
  • Any other databases being used by a TM1 process (Oracle, SQL Server, MSAS, etc.)
  • The TM1Web/TM1WebEx files - by default located at: C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\ (for versions prior to 10.1.0) or within the TM1 installation directory for newer versions.
  • If using TM1Web, skip scanning the EXCEL.EXE file on the Web server - located by default (on a 64bit machine) at: C:\Program Files (x86)\Microsoft Office\Office12 (may be Office11 or Office14, depending on the version of Excel). On a 32bit machine it will be located at: C:\Program Files\Microsoft Office\Office12

All sub-folders/files of the above mentioned directories should be skipped as well.

NOTE: If the TM1 files need to be scanned on occasion, first make sure that you do a SaveDataAll to commit everything to disk, stop all TM1 services and backup the TM1 data.


If the EXCEL.EXE files are not skipped, performance could suffer when slicing/snapshotting if the scan occurs while slicing. Setting the scan to occur after hours may be a viable alternative to skipping the file.
